do cats get bordetella?

Yes, cats can get Bordetella, which is a bacterial infection that causes respiratory disease. Cats can also get other diseases such as feline leukemia virus (FeLV), FIV, and rabies. If your cat has any symptoms of illness, consult your veterinarian immediately.

do cats get conjunctivitis?

Yes, cats get conjunctivitus. Conjunctivitis is inflammation of the mucous membranes lining the inside of the eyelids, which may be caused by bacteria, viruses, allergies, or other irritants. The symptoms include redness, swelling, itching, discharge, and pain.
